PowerShell: Migrate Carbon Functions #PowerShell #PowerUp

PowerShell: Migrate Carbon Functions #PowerShell #PowerUp

# change function directory
cd (join-path $PSfunctions.Path "Carbon")

# Remove Content
Get-ChildItem -Recurse | Remove-Item -Force -Recurse

# download latest source code
Install-PPApp "PowerShell Carbon" -Force -IgnoreDependencies

# move the content of the carbon folder
Move-Item -Path ./Carbon/* -Destination .\ -ErrorAction SilentlyContinue

# delete files other an PowerShell functions
Get-ChildItem -Recurse | where{$_.extension -ne ".ps1" -and -not $_.PSIsContainer} | Remove-Item -Force
"Xml", "bin", "Import-Carbon.ps1","Website", "examples", "Carbon" | ForEach-Object{Remove-Item -Path $_ -Force -Recurse -ErrorAction SilentlyContinue}

# cycle through script content
Get-ChildItem -Filter *.ps1 -Recurse | ForEach-Object{

    $Trim = $false
    $Name = $_.Name -replace ".ps1"
    $Verb = $Name.Split("-")[0]
    $Noun = $Name.Split("-")[1]
    $NewContent = @()    
    $NewContent += @"
